Unveiling the Craft of Tea Cup Making
The process of creating a tea cup is a meticulous art form that requires precision, patience, and a deep understanding of materials. From the selection of high-quality clay to the intricate designs etched onto the surface, each step is crucial in bringing a unique piece to life.
Firstly, skilled artisans carefully select the finest clay, which is essential for the durability and strength of the tea cup. The clay is then kneaded and shaped into the desired form, often using traditional techniques passed down through generations.

Next, the artisans move on to the decoration phase. Using delicate tools, they carefully etch intricate patterns or apply vibrant glazes, adding a touch of elegance and personality to each cup. The glaze not only enhances the appearance but also protects the clay from wear and tear.
Once the decoration is complete, the tea cup is fired in a kiln at high temperatures. This process hardens the clay and fuses the glaze, resulting in a durable and aesthetically pleasing final product.
